Anne Frank is still rembered today because the diary she wrote whilst in hiding was kept by some of her protectors till her father otto frank returned and a coupple years latter the diary was published as Anne had wanted, the original versionn Het Achterhuis was published in 1947 and the translated English version was titled Anne Frank, The Diary of a Young Girl.
